1170694 tn?1285097509 Is there an odor to the hoof, especially when you pick the hoof? It may be that your horse has a fungal/bacterial infection such as Thrush. This can come about in moist environments, living in a paddock where manure it not removed daily, or not picking the hooves daily. The horse's foot conformation could also be set up to hold moisture therefore contributing to the problem Please let me know the answers to my questions and I can better help you. Avatar m tn Judging by your description, it is most likely a fistula which is a tract that forms from the abscess of your infected tooth that escapes out to the gums. As long as the fistula in intact, your abscess can drain and slow down the spread of the abscess but if the fistula closes up, the abscess can spread rapidly through your face or neck area. I would recommend seeing a dentist and getting treatment started.

1521268 tn?1291123879 The other possibilities are a cyst (usually grows big or small depending on the fluid in it), a neurofibroma (localized harmless swelling in a nerve), lipoma (localized collection of fat), a swollen lymph node, an abscess, or folliculitis (hair follicle infection). An abscess can be hot or warm if it is infective due to bacteria and it can be cold without heat if it is a tubercular abscess.
